Role Summary
The DDCS Sustainability Engineering Lead drives DDCS's sustainability vision. This role embeds environmental sustainability into device and system requirements, development processes, packaging, and end-of-life strategies. The Lead partners across functions to turn lifecycle insights into design decisions, builds finance-ready business cases, and delivers measurable impact aligned to DDCS and Lilly objectives.
Responsibilities
- Sustainability Strategy and Roadmap: Define and update the DDCS Sustainability Strategy and yearly priorities; translate enterprise goals into actionable DDCS initiatives and requirements; prioritize by business value and patient impact.
- Business Case & Portfolio Value: Lead development of finance-ready business cases (NPV/ROI/payback, scenarios); build risk/opportunity framing; drive decision-making in governance forums.
- Integration of "Lifecycle Thinking": Embed LCA checkpoints and circular design criteria into SOPs, design controls, and Agile PLM; guide renewable material qualifications and recyclability-by-design.
- Device & Program Enablement: Partner with platform/device teams to define sustainability requirements, trade-space, and verification plans; support CT pilots that de-risk commercialization.
- Packaging Sustainability: Advance secondary/tertiary packaging measures (e.g., recycled content, labeling) in collaboration with Global Packaging; quantify impact and cost.
- Cross-Functional Leadership: Coordinate with Global Health/Safety/Environmental, Manufacturing, Supply Chain, Cx, Market Access, Quality/Regulatory, Legal, and Finance; align stakeholders through training and clear decision logs.
- Standards & Compliance: Monitor and prepare teams for EPR, EU CEAP, PFAS/PVC restrictions, eco-design standards (e.g., IEC 60601-1-9 for relevant systems), and claims stewardship.
- End-of-Life & Circularity: Lead pilots and partnerships for take-back, mechanical and innovative recycling; define design-for-disassembly guidelines and labeling/claims readiness with Regulatory & Legal.
- Data, Analytics & AI: Build and maintain LCA models and datasets; standardize a "LCA Lite" approach for early phases; leverage analytics/AI to accelerate options analysis and reporting.
